In investment banking, generating pitchbooks, CIMs, and other slide materials has traditionally been a manual, tedious process that eats a significant amount of junior analyst time. This time burned on tasks like hunting for data points, formatting charts and tables, aligning text boxes, pulling logos, and refreshing data leaves little time and resources for the strategic work that truly moves the needle.

Recently, a few financial research platforms have revolutionized this workflow — using agentic solutions to generate analyst-grade presentations in minutes by synthesizing proprietary data with bank-specific templates.

Is it risky to trust AI with a client-facing pitch deck?

When creating a pitch deck, you need to be certain about every single figure and fact, and generative AI is notoriously prone to hallucination. How can you mitigate that risk?

The honest answer is that it depends on the kind of AI you're using. A connector-first tool — one that simply pulls from many connected sources — can retrieve partial context from each one, produce conflicting outputs, and still sound authoritative while doing it. More connections don't mean better judgment; they often just mean more noise to reconcile.

Decision-grade AI works differently. Rather than stitching together loosely connected endpoints, it operates as one integrated system: premium, vetted content; retrieval built for the specific domain; context that explains why a data point matters; and outputs that are traceable back to their source. That's the standard a pitch deck needs — not just AI that can find information, but one whose answers can be verified and defended.

In a grounded, decision-grade system like AlphaSense’s, everything in your generated deck traces back to a real source — analyst research, filings, or your own firm’s internal documents — rather than the model's general knowledge or the open web. Human review is still an essential step before anything goes client-facing, but it changes what that review looks like: instead of re-verifying every figure from scratch, you're simply checking the citation.

Is my firm’s data secure when using AI to generate decks?

Yes. All AlphaSense tools are built for regulated environments where trust is paramount, and can’t be sacrificed for speed. For the PowerPoint and Excel add-ins specifically, your full workbook or deck file is never uploaded — reading, editing, and local indexing happen on your device. Only the specific data you ask the assistant to act on (not the file itself), along with your prompt, is sent to AlphaSense's cloud for AI reasoning and research retrieval, over an encrypted connection.

The backend is stateless: it doesn't persist your content after the session ends, and any generated assets like chart images are held in encrypted, access-controlled storage for a short window before automatic deletion.

More broadly, AlphaSense never trains its models on customer data, works only with LLM providers that enforce zero data retention, and maintains SOC 2 Type 2 and ISO/IEC 27001 certification. For more on AlphaSense’s security standards, click here.
